Spider-Man: Brand New Day just posted one of the biggest opening weekends ever. Felt like the right time to talk about this one.

Side patch marks 1962 — Spider-Man’s actual debut, Amazing Fantasy #15. But flip this cap inside out and the guts are Steve Ditko art of Spidey’s first fight with the Vulture, one year later.

This is why fitteds hit the same way comics do for me. It’s never just the piece — it’s the story stitched into it.

New movie, old story. This one’s staying in the rotation.

Only three players in MLB history have gone into the Hall of Fame wearing a Mets cap.

Tom Seaver. Mike Piazza. And as of yesterday, Carlos Beltrán.
He played for seven organizations across his career, and his best individual seasons — the All-Star nods, the Gold Gloves — happened with the Mets. On paper, it checks out.

I’m still an Astros fan about it, though. Beltrán was on the 2017 championship team. That’s the run I actually watched him play. A cap isn’t a spreadsheet — it’s where you were sitting when it happened.
He picked the work over the ring. I get it. Doesn’t mean I don’t wish it was different.

The green underbrim is back.

Hall of Fame Weekend, July 24–26. Every team, every cap — green underbrims back on the field. New Era started the design process by asking what each team’s first fitted looked like before the commercial era changed everything.
The Brewers’ “Motre Bame.” The Rays original green. The Angels halo on the top button. Short runs. Long memories.
